COMMERCIAL DESCRIPTION
Danish: Nu synes vi, at tiden er inde til denne øl. Her er tale om en kraftig stout på 11% med coffeemalt, choclatemalt, black malt og honning. Vi har humlet til 120 IBU, vi har tørhumlet og lagret den med egetræ og valnød. Nu synes vi, at den har lagret tilstrækkeligt, så nu skal den på flasker. Hvad smager den af? Dem der har smagt den, siger kaffe, lakrids, honning, eg og valnød. Men døm selv.
Brygget med kaffe malt, chocolate malt, black malt og honning, tørhumlet og lagret med egetræ og valnød.
